Присвоение значению переменной участка html-кода странички

Статус
В этой теме нельзя размещать новые ответы.

Алексей AM

Новичок
Присвоение значению переменной участка html-кода странички

У меня такой вопрос:
Есть таблица, которая отображается среди других элементов на web-страничке. Как значению переменной присвоить эту таблицу, т.е. текст, заключенный между тегами <table></table>?

Вот что имеется:
PHP:
<body>
...
<table id='table_1'>
 <tr>
   <td>
      Name
   </td>
 </tr>
</table>
...
</body>
Вот что должно быть в переменной:
PHP:
$table_1 = "
<table id='table_1'>
 <tr>
   <td>
      Name
   </td>
 </tr>
</table>";
 

paDLa

Новичок
есть такой контейнер:

PHP:
$content = <<<CONTENT
...
CONTENT;
внутри него можно писать чистым html-ом с кавычками

PHP:
$content = <<<CONTENT
<table id="table_1"> 
 <tr> 
   <td> 
      Name 
   </td> 
 </tr> 
</table>
CONTENT;
 

sage

Новичок
paDLa
глупости писать не надо. он не это имел ввиду
 

maxru

МИФИст
По-моему Алексей АМ хочет из уже СГЕНЕРИРОВАННОЙ странички отправить содержимое таблицы либо через POST либо через GET.
Дык вот ЭТО невозможно сделать никак, ИМХО таблицы не поддерживают id или name.

kamatoz Лучше ты пожуй 8)

http://www.w3.org/TR/html4/struct/tables.html#h-11.2.1
 

fantik

Новичок
maxru
Если реализовывать то, о чем ты говоришь, то легко можно сделать так :
<span id=s_1>
<table>
...
</table>
<span>
...
var tbl = document.getElementById('s_1').innerHTML ;
...
И делать с этой переменной что угодно


А если не нужно никаких POST и GET, а просто есть код в PHP переменной, то как вытащить чать этой переменной уже подсказал kamatoz :)
 

zarus

Хитрожопый макак
Вопрос поставлен крайне некорректно - автору надо прочитать PHP FAQ.

Нельзя в PHP работать с содержимым отданной пользователю страницы, кроме как через POST, GET, AJAX или JSRequest от dk_lab.
 

maxru

МИФИст
fantik, возможно это будет работать в IE или Firefox, но в спецификациях W3C о назначении идентификаторов таблицам - ни слова.
Приму замечания к сведению 8)
 

Vorona34

Новичок
Здравствуйте. Теме 11 лет, а проблема актуальная ))) Мне так же нужно присвоить переменной значение из исходного кода сайта. Имеем следующий код. Все цифры внутри тегов динамически изменяются. Нужно присвоить переменной значение, которое в данном примере = 208%. Можете помочь?

<td>BELA</td>
<td>2428.59</td>

<td>
<span class="label" style="color: rgba(55, 120, 180, 0.8)">77.2 Gh/s</span>
</td>

<td>
<span class="label" style="background-color: rgba(55, 120, 180, 0.6)">204.4 Mh/s</span>
</td>
<td>13h 31m</td>
<td>208%</td>
<td> <span style="color:green"> <b>101%</b>
</span>
</td>
<td> 0.0380
</td>
<td>
<span class="small glyphicon glyphicon-ok" style="color: darkgreen" data-content="Coin enabled" data-trigger="hover" data-container="body" data-toggle="popover" data-placement="top" data-original-title="" title="">
</span>
</td>
<td>
<span class="small glyphicon glyphicon-refresh" data-content="Autoswitch enabled" data-trigger="hover" data-container="body" data-toggle="popover" data-placement="top" data-original-title="" title="">
</span>
</td>
<td>
<span class="small glyphicon glyphicon-signal" style="color: darkgreen" data-content="Wallet connectivity Ok, 8 connections" data-trigger="hover" data-container="body" data-toggle="popover" data-placement="top" data-original-title="" title="">
</span>
</td>
</tr>
 

AnrDaemon

Продвинутый новичок
Почему-то 11 лет назад люди уважительно отнеслись к своим потенциальным читателям и потрудились отформатировать текст так, чтобы можно было читать.
 

Vorona34

Новичок
Не понимаю о чем Вы. Все разбито по строкам. Все легко читается.
 

c0dex

web.dev 2002-...
Команда форума
Партнер клуба
Хотите задать вопрос - создавайте отдельный тред. Закрыто.
 
Статус
В этой теме нельзя размещать новые ответы.
Сверху